Regressions adjusting for socio-economic heterogeneity (dependent variable is the amount allocated to the risky option)
| (1) | (2) | (3) |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Treatment (1 = researcher rolls the die) | 5520.5 (5165.5) | 3831.2 (5102.2) | 1653.4 (5752.7) |
| Friday (1 = Friday) | −5956.8 (5165.5) | −6433.2 (5085.3) | −6204.9 (5849.4) |
| Gender (1 = female) | −18845.7 (11,147.2) | −6150.8 (32,506.6) | |
| Age (years) | −170.3 (177.1) | −152.2 (215.4) | |
| Risk attitude (11-point scale following Dohmen et al., 2011) | 2882.4* (1445.9) | 3190.2 (1677.0) | |
| Main income (1 = agriculture main income) | 9158.4 (8292.3) | ||
| Livestock units | −46.62 (80.33) | ||
| Arable land (hectares) | −25.37 (63.54) | ||
| Economics courses (= 1 has training in economics) | 7011.9 (6564.3) | ||
| Constant | 52392.0*** (8566.0) | 48212.0*** (12925.5) | 43811.7** (14732.8) |
| Observations | 88 | 88 | 77 |
| F | 1.236 | 1.855 | 1.187 |
| Adj. R2 | 0.0054 | 0.0469 | 0.0217 |
